The nurse is preparing to administer phenytoin to an 80-year-old patient and notes the following order: IVP phenytoin 50 mg. The nurse will perform which action?
 
  a. Administer the undiluted drug through a Y-tube over two minutes.
  b. Contact the provider to question the route and the dose.
  c. Dilute the drug in dextrose solution and infuse over 15 to 20 minutes.
  d. Request an order to administer the drug intramuscularly.

Question 2

A patient who takes phenytoin reports regular alcohol consumption. The nurse might expect a serum phenytoin level in this patient to be in which range?
 
  a. 5 to 10 mcg/mL
  b. 10 to 20 mcg/mL
  c. 20 to 30 mcg/mL
  d. 30 to 50 mcg/mL

Answer to Question 1

ANS: A
Intravenous phenytoin should be administered undiluted through a 3-way stopcock or Y-tubing. In older patients it should be infused at a rate of 25 mcg/min. The dose and the route are appropriate. Phenytoin will precipitate in dextrose solution. Intramuscular injection is very irritating to tissues and is not used.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: A
Chronic ingestion of alcohol increases hydantoin metabolism, which would decrease serum drug levels. The therapeutic range is 10 to 20 mcg/mL, so a level lower than this may be expected in patients who consume alcohol regularly.
